Output d8f13063231d0d73dc02e2d9652166e4e0a77460dd71f301a38fad5aafbacfa1:1

value
1013073
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9aa52a6a532f17e4942b17d94a583a09270da23 OP_EQUAL
address
3HA8AChdVsxme4Xgi2whU9PBYkFB5mBgjC
transaction
d8f13063231d0d73dc02e2d9652166e4e0a77460dd71f301a38fad5aafbacfa1